Original Description
Plough Horses by Edith Cottam (1873–1961) is a captivating early 20th-century British painting that exemplifies the artist’s mastery in capturing rural life with emotional depth and realism. The artwork depicts a pair of strong, weary plough horses mid-task, their muscular forms rendered in rich, earthy tones under a softly muted sky. Cottam’s brushwork blends Impressionistic light effects with meticulous attention to detail, evoking both the physical toil and quiet dignity of agricultural labor. As part of the wider British Newlyn School movement, which emphasized naturalism and social realism, this painting reflects the era’s growing nostalgia for pre-industrial rural traditions. Though less widely known than contemporaries like Stanhope Forbes, Cottam’s works—particularly her animal studies—are celebrated for their sensitive observation and atmospheric storytelling, making Plough Horses a subtle yet significant representative of early modernist rural genre painting.
